a) Can audio quality suffer from using VST?
It certainly can. A VST plugin can alter the audio quality in various ways, both intended and unintended. To be sure you would have to analyze it by running some signals through it... But if it sounds good to you, you don't need to bother.

Quote
b) Does e.g. from changing the gain in Morphit audio quality suffer from such changes?
I don't know about Morphit specifically, but I used some Toneboosters plugins years ago and they were legit, so I would expect them to still be well made and not suffer from a simple gain change (clipping aside).

Quote
c) VB Cable offers the HiFi-Cable which supports ASIO. But the "normal" cable offers WASAPI support. The latter should be a safer option because it has the same quality as ASIO but it has a more native system implementation. Which one should I use best?
Both WASAPI exclusive and ASIO should produce a bit-perfect output, so just use whichever is more convenient. But even the other modes should be fine (see here).

Quote
Please enlighten me - what does it?
That's complicated...   

"High fidelity" reproduction is supposed to accurately reproduce (play back)  the recording.   In that case we can say anything that changes the sound is reducing quality.   

But as a practical matter, you might like to boost the bass or add reverb or whatever and you might say the sound quality is improved but you are reducing "fidelity" whenever you alter the sound.   

On the other hand if your headphones have weak bass, then boosting the bass (with VST or whatever) is corrective (restoring the original fidelity/quality).

Most digital processing is pretty good and it does what it's supposed to do,  so something like EQ or reverb won't cause distortion or introduce unwanted side effects, unless you get clipping.

VSTs are mostly used in production rather than reproduction.         In audio production anything goes...  For example distortion in your playback system is normally a bad thing but guitar players often like to drive their amps into distortion and VST guitar amp/cabinet simulators can intentionally add distortion.    

Re: VST usage & quality loss

Reply #19
Also, digital processing by VST filters or instruments is always in floating point on the pipeline, so it's to the benefit of an effect or instrument to process everything in floating point internally as well. Therefore clipping shouldn't be an issue, either, as the final mix down can process any volume leveling and clipping prevention the user desires.
